Thalia Apartments are located in the serene village of Agia Pelagia in Heraklion, Greece. The hotel offers spacious and fully-equipped apartments, ideal for couples, families, and groups of friends seeking a memorable holiday experience in Crete. Guests can enjoy stunning views of the Cretan Sea from their private balcony or terrace, and the hotel's outdoor pool is perfect for relaxing and unwinding. With easy access to the beach and nearby attractions, Thalia Apartments is the perfect base for exploring the picturesque island of Crete.
Description made by ChatGPT